Job Description
- The candidate must respond to customer complaints or concerns.
- The candidate will be responsible for coaching colleagues on new methods or work techniques.
- The candidate must maintain professionalism in customer service.
- The candidate must load and unload goods.
- The candidate must obtain special permits and other documents required for international cargo transport.
- The candidate must operate and drive straight or articulated trucks in order to transport goods and materials.
- The candidate must oversee the condition of the vehicle and inspect the brakes, tires, lights, cold storage, and other equipment.
- The candidate must perform brake adjustments.
- The candidate must be able to perform emergency roadside repairs.
- The candidate will be responsible for performing pre-trip, en route, and post-trip inspections, as well as overseeing all vehicle aspects.
- The candidate must perform preventive maintenance.
- The candidate will be responsible for receiving and relaying information to central dispatch.
- The candidate will be responsible for recording cargo information, hours of service, distance travelled and fuel consumption.
- The candidate must handle and transport dangerous goods.
